Impact of structural asymmetry on the efficiency of triple-core photonic crystal fiber for all-optical logic operation

We investigate the nonlinear dynamics and steering performance of structurally asymmetric triple-core photonic crystal fiber (ATPCF) for the accomplishment of efficient all-optical logic gates. We study two kinds of ATPCF, one with planar and the other with triangular core setting. The effective mode indices are obtained through the finite element method. The dynamics and steering characteristics of ATPCF are numerically explored via coupled nonlinear Schrödinger equations. The extinction ratios for the various logic gate operations are determined in the presence of suitable control signal. ATPCFs are found to demonstrate efficient logic gate operation; in addition, they highlight the practical issue of geometrical tolerance in PCF design.
